What is Social Security Fraud?
This type of crime involves various illegal acts, such as:
- Providing false statements to authorities
- Illegally taking payments after the intended recipient has passed away
- Mishandling or stealing funds belonging to a beneficiary
- Hiding details that would change a person’s eligibility status
- Utilizing another individual’s social security number to unlawfully gain benefits
- Distributing or selling fake social security cards
- Lying about the number of dependents on tax documents to acquire additional government money
- Forging, modifying, or copying fraudulent identification documents
